What You Need For Golden Delight S’mores Fritters

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up milk
  • 1 eg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• Vegetable oil (for frying)
  • 1 cup mini marshmallows
  • 1 cup chocolate chips (semi-sweet or milk chocolate)
  • 1/2 cup graham cracker crumbs (for rolling)

How to Make Golden Delight S’mores Fritters

Start by heating vegetable oil in a deep pot or fryer to 350°F (175°C). In a m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t. In another bowl, combine the milk, egg, and vanilla extract. Gradually pour the wet ingredients into the dry, stirring until just combined—be careful not to overmix!

Next, fold in the mini marshmallows and chocolate chips, ensuring an even distribution within the batter. Once the oil is hot, carefully drop spoonfuls of the fritter batter into the oil, frying until they turn golden brown and crispy—about 2-3 minutes per side. Remove them with a slotted spoon and let them drain on paper towels.

While the fritters are still warm, roll them gently in graham cracker crumbs for that iconic s’mores flavor. Serve immediately with a side of melted chocolate or a drizzle of chocolate sauce for extra indulgence!

Tips For Golden Delight S’mores Fritters

For the crispiest fritters, make sure your oil is at the right temperature before frying. This will prevent the fritters from becoming greasy. You can use a candy thermometer to monitor the oil temperature closely.

If you want a richer flavor, consider adding a pinch of cinnamon or a dash of espresso powder to the batter. This will elevate the taste and complement the chocolate and marshmallow perfectly!

Substitutions and Variations

Feel free to experiment with the types of chocolate chips you use—whether it’s dark chocolate, white chocolate, or even peanut butter chips! Also, for a fruity twist, consider adding some diced strawberries or bananas to the filling.

If you’re looking for a baked version, you can spoon the batter into muffin tins and bake at 350°F (175°C) for about 15-20 minutes, though keep in mind the texture will differ from the deep-fried version.

Make a Healthier Version

To create a lighter version of these fritters, you can use whole wheat flour instead of all-purpose flour and substitute almond milk for regular milk. Baking the fritters instead of frying them is another option—just brush the tops with a little olive oil and bake at 350°F (175°C) until golden.

For a dairy-free version, use non-dairy chocolate chips and coconut cream instead of regular marshmallows. This way, you can enjoy that delightful s’mores taste without compromising on dietary preferences!

Frequently Asked Questions For Golden Delight S’mores Fritters:

  1. Can I make these fritters ahead of time?
    It’s best to serve them fresh, but you can prepare the batter and keep it refrigerated before frying.
  2. How do I store leftover fritters?
    Keep them in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days. Reheat in an oven for the best texture.
  3. Can I bake these fritters instead of frying?
    Yes! Spoon the batter into a greased muffin tin and bake at 350°F (175°C) for about 15-20 minutes.
  4. What can I use instead of chocolate chips?
    Feel free to use chocolate chunks, peanut butter chips, or even Nutella in place of chocolate chips.
  5. Can I use larger marshmallows instead of mini?
    Yes, but cut them into smaller pieces to ensure they melt evenly inside the fritters.
  6. What type of oil is best for frying?
    Use a neutral oil with a high smoke point, such as vegetable or canola oil.
  7. Can I add nuts to the filling?
    Absolutely! Chopped nuts like almonds or walnuts would add a delightful crunch.
  8. Are these fritters gluten-free?
    You can make them gluten-free by using a gluten-free flour blend.
  9. How can I make them more chocolatey?
    Consider adding cocoa powder to the fritter batter for an extra chocolate boost!
  10. Can I freeze the fritters?
    Yes, freeze them after frying. Reheat them in an oven to restore their crispiness.
  11. How can I get the fritters crispy?
    Ensure your oil is hot enough and do not overcrowd the fryer when cooking.
  12. What’s the best dipping sauce for these fritters?
    A chocolate ganache or warm marshmallow fluff makes for an indulgent dipping sauce!
